Words from the bride:
Ryan and I are both pretty laid back, so when it came to planning our wedding, the big factors were that were that we wanted our ceremony to be outside, have great food, and to make sure our guests overall enjoyed themselves. Once we booked our venue and caterer, the other stuff just sort of fell into place. Our relaxed, colorful spring wedding was exactly as we had hoped.
My dress also meant a lot to me. I spent almost an entire year of our engagement designing and working on it. The pink lace that I incorporated in my dress was also important to me because it came from a table cloth that once belonged to my Grandpa. I wouldn’t have changed one thing about how it all turned out.
